Dr. Shamba Chatterjee, with nearly 16 years of teaching and research experience, has earned his Ph.D. from IIT Roorkee with DAAD (Germany), GATE, CSIR, and NDF (AICTE) Fellowships, and completed postdoctoral research at Seoul National University, specializing in Animal Cell Culture Engineering, Cancer Biology and Environmental Biotechnology. His research focuses on Mammalian and Yeast-based Bioassay development for Biotherapeutics, Anticancer Agents, Environmental Biotechnology and Healthcare & Allied Management. He has published 14 journal articles, 9 conference proceedings papers (IEEE & Springer), and 12 book chapters (ELSEVIER Academic Press, Taylor & Francis & IGI Global). He also holds 4 published patents and 12 granted patents (10 national and 2 international).

Completed one DBT Funded project on cytotoxic Biphenyl-4-Carboxylic acid targets tubulin-microtubule system and inhibits cellular migration in different cell lines as associate researcher in Department of Biotechnology, Haldia Institute of Technology, 2012-2015. The data from this project has been published in J. Taibah University Sci., Taylor & Francis.
• Completed a consultancy project at IIT Roorkee on the analysis of Assimilable Organic Carbon (AOC) and Total Organic Carbon (TOC) in water samples from Chilla Power Plant, operated by Uttarakhand Jal Vidyut Nigam Ltd., Uttarakhand.
• Completed a consultancy project at HIT Haldia on the biological analysis of several samples, sponsored by SynBiogenesis Private Limited, serving as Principal Investigator (PI).
